Unterallgäu
Unterallgäu is a Kreis (district) in the southwestern part of Bavaria, Germany. Neighboring districts are (from the north clockwise) Neu-Ulm, Günzburg, Augsburg, Ostallgäu, Oberallgäu, and the districts Ravensburg und Biberach in Baden-Württemberg. The district-free city Memmingen in the west of the district is nearly surrounded by the district.
Geography The district is located in the Allgäu, the northern foothills of the Alps. The river Iller forms part of the western boundary of the district.
History The district was created July 1, 1972 by merging the previous districts Mindelheim and Memmingen.
Partnerships The district started a partnership with the Polish Gostyn County in 2001.
